ABOUT THIS LIVESTREAM
Virtual Railfan’s live train cameras at Roanoke, Virginia, are hosted by the Virginia Museum of Transportation, the official transportation museum of the Commonwealth of Virginia. Located in the historic N&W freight station, the museum preserves the city’s rich rail heritage with an extensive collection of steam, diesel, and electric locomotives, rolling stock, and exhibits covering automotive, aviation, and space transportation.

Roanoke is one of Norfolk Southern’s most important rail hubs, home to a major yard, locomotive servicing facilities, and the historic Roanoke Shops. The city is the only location on NS’s network where the Heartland Corridor and Crescent Corridor intersect, moving intermodal containers, coal, merchandise, and local freight. Up to 50 trains pass daily, and Amtrak’s Northeast Regional stops here, with plans for expanded passenger service.

RAILROAD RADIO FREQUENCIES:
• 160.950 MHz (AAR 56) – Norfolk Southern Road
• 160.245 MHz (AAR 09) – Norfolk Southern Yard
• 160.440 MHz (AAR 22) – Norfolk Southern Dispatcher
• 160.800 MHz (AAR 46) – Amtrak
